Update on growler order is below. Key points in bold.

Growlers are still expected to arrive at the MiiR warehouse at the end of July, shipping out shortly after arriving. I was informed by the account rep that they have improved the the lid enclosure based upon feedback from the first round of Kickstarter orders. All of our growlers will receive the new lid design. The main difference is the height of the lid. It's going to slide under the clasp closure instead of going over it. The account rep said that the MiiR employees all find the new lid to be a nice improvement. They do not yet have any stock photos, but they sent me an iPhone shot of the prototype:
Image
Compare that to the original, and you can see the lower profile of the new design (I'm guessing that this will also allow the growler to stand up in tighter areas where it could not before):
Image

Additionally, if you would like to order a handle for your growler(s), you can see an image of what they look like below:
Image

Wholesale pricing is usually $4.95 each, but the account rep is offering them to us at $3 each if we order 12 or more. Even though the photo is black, handles only come in stainless, so depending on what color you ordered, you may or may not like the look with the handle. Personally, I think stainless handles on any of these 3 color combinations would look good. They snap on over the enclosure.
